20.01.2022 Trinity Bay Pool Opening Update: Getting back into our pool prior to the renovations starting, at this stage, won’t be happening. The tiling will commence on the 26th of June with the pool getting drained on the 24th. On top of that Qld Edu Dept. still haven’t given the OK for outside users to be able to hire any facilities. The tiling will take around 6 plus weeks to complete.... That means we will not have the ability to train or do lessons at T’Bay until around mid-August. I am in the process of trying to obtain lane space with other pools for some of our older squads, but they too are limited with space and availability. I will let everyone know as soon as possible. We are also looking at beach or lake swims, team walking trips, esplanade catch ups any other pool and anything else to stay connected. When we do get back to T’Bay we will have a fantastic facility, a newly tiled pool, a new shed extension and a great training centre for us all to enjoy. Be patient and hang in there. It will be worth it.

05.01.2022 Just a quick update on where we are regarding a return to Trinity Bay Pool. At this Stage: Being a Qld Education facility we cannot gain access until the 12th June which is the start of Phase 2. That’s at the moment Queensland Education Department: 15.05.20 "School swimming pool and hydrotherapy facilities remain closed to third parties including community organisations who use or hire these facilities, for example local swimming clubs." When we do start back there will be g...uidelines and restrictions that must be adhered to. Things are changing daily. Please stay tuned. See more
